Details
The scheme “Term Loan Scheme” is implemented by the Gujarat Thakor and Koli Vikas Nigam (GTKVN) under the Social Justice and Empowerment Department, Government of Gujarat. The scheme aims to promote self-employment among individuals from the Thakor and Koli communities by providing financial assistance for agriculture and allied activities, small-scale businesses, craftsmanship, traditional occupations, and service-based businesses/trades. Under this scheme, beneficiaries can avail loans at concessional interest rates to purchase equipment, raw materials, or working capital.
Benefits
- - Loan Amount: Loans up to ₹10,00,000/- are provided for eligible small businesses.- Interest Rate: Interest on the loan will be charged at 6% up to ₹5,00,000/-.- Loan Coverage: Government share 95% of project cost, and beneficiary share 5% margin money- Loan Tenure: The loan amount will have to be repaid in 60 equal monthly installments including interest.- Guarantor: One guarantor required

Eligibility
- The applicant should be a resident of Gujarat.
- The applicant should belong to Thakor or Koli community.
- The applicant’s annual family income should not exceed ₹3,00,000/-.
- The applicant’s age should be between 21 and 50 years.
- The applicant must have experience/skilled in the proposed trade or business.
- The applicant will have to provide suitable collateral to get the loan.
Note: At least 50% of the total loan amount will be allocated for families with annual income up to ₹1,50,000/-.

Application Process
Online
Step 1: Visit the official website of the Gujarat Thakor and Koli Vikas Nigam.
Step 2: On the top menu bar, click on "Apply Now".
Step 3: Click on the loan scheme name.
Step 4: Select the loan category and fill in the loan amount.
Step 5: Fill out the Application Form, enter the following details:
- Personal Information: Name, gender, date of birth, caste, etc.
- Address Information: Permanent and correspondence address
- Income Details: Monthly family income and source
- Loan Requirement: Amount needed, proposed use (e.g., business, self-employment)
- Bank Account Details: For loan disbursement
Step 6: Upload scanned copies of the Caste certificate, Income certificate, Aadhaar card, Passport-size photo, Bank passbook (first page), and Residence proof.
Step 7: Double-check all details. Click on “Preview” to verify. If all details are correct, click “Submit”.
Step 8: Applicant will receive an Application ID/Reference Number. Save or print the acknowledgement for future tracking.
